The child smiled happily at anyone that payed her the slightest bit of attention. The radiance of the grin was perhaps a bit dulled by the dazed look of her eyes, though the emotion was as genuine as ever; she really was happy, and seeing both Rexanna and the big black blundering stallion who'd saved her in battle a few times made her want to laugh giddily - but she restrained herself, resorting to a weird, gurgling giggle as Nox showered the gold-chained lady in praise. It sounded a bit silly, but it was a nice thing to say!

As the stranger - Clay - began cooing about her poppies however, the smile faded from Erthë's face, replaced by a deeply serious expression, mature beyond her years as the shadow of pain darkened the brilliance of her eyes.

"Wrong" she said, not unkindly but with a determination that did not permit discussion. "They're for me, because I need them. Or it will hurt again, and I can't stand that."

Still, though her offered flower had not been accepted, she permitted the horned lady close and didn't shrink from the nose against her brow. Erthë guessed what she might want to accomplish by this, but whether Clay was able to estimate anything was uncertain. The winged filly had a strange body temperature after all, cold as ice; though her temperature rose and fell like everyone else's, it never climbed above freezing and left her quite difficult to read indeed.

Shuffling the alabaster wings against the sides, she withdrew from the tender affections of the newcomer and pricked the woolly little ears to listen to Rexanna. They seemed to have been talking about the herd lands when she'd arrived - a common topic indeed, though the focus was rather less so.

"The World's Edge has lots of water!" she said, lips curling into a smile again as her gilded friend sent her a pass. "It runs in streams and creeks through the forest and dance over the ground in curtains of mist, and always you can hear the rush of the ocean as waves pound against the white cliffs. The Basin is very nice, it's wonderfully cold, but I think I like the Edge better. It's where the Moon Goddess lives, after all!"

Beaming at Clay, she felt a thrill of excitement now that the time of decisions had arrived. No wonder horses toured the Threshold forest so often; it was very interesting to see where the new arrivals would choose to go in the end!
